How much do weekend computer jobs pay per year?

As of May 30, 2026, the average yearly pay for weekend computer in Minnesota is $47,304.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$37,200.00 and $54,400.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Weekend Computer job?

A Weekend Computer job typically involves working with computer systems, IT support, or data entry tasks on weekends. These roles are often part-time and may include troubleshooting hardware/software issues, monitoring systems, or assisting with technical support. Weekend Computer jobs can be found in industries like IT, customer service, and healthcare, where technical support is needed outside regular business hours.

What are the typical responsibilities of a Weekend Computer Operator, and how does their work schedule differ from weekday roles?

Weekend Computer Operators are responsible for monitoring computer systems, running scheduled jobs or batch processes, responding to system alerts, and escalating issues that arise during weekend hours. The role often requires working independently due to reduced on-site staffing, making strong problem-solving skills essential. Unlike weekday operators, weekend staff may handle maintenance tasks during off-peak hours and provide support outside of normal business operations. This schedule can offer flexibility and is especially suited for individuals seeking supplemental income or balancing other commitments. Working weekends often means collaborating with remote teams or leaving detailed handoff notes for weekday staff.

Job description

SUMMARY:


The Computer Technician tests and provides quality, efficient repairs for laptop computers and other electronics as needed. This role works within a team of 4 to 6 Technicians under the direction of a Lead Technician to complete exceptional work refurbishing recycled laptops to the specifications needed for retail and wholesale customers. The ideal candidate has hands-on experience building and repairing laptops, can work independently within a team for a common goal, and is interested in keeping technology out of landfills by getting it ready for a new home. The Computer Technician will often interact with and sometimes train employees in our Work Readiness program, which primarily employs people leaving incarceration or recovering from substance use disorders.


ESSENTIAL ACCOUNTABILITIES:

  • Computer Testing and Refurbishing - Test all products through the proper testing procedure. Refurbish or replace parts that fail.
  • Maintain an adequate workflow to meet daily goals
  • Sorting Computers - Laptops coming in will be sorted on occasion per the direction of the department lead.
  • Communication with department lead - Clearly and quickly communicate any needs with the department lead.
  • Identify parts that can be kept for in-house refurbishing and resale. Organize the area for parts being stored.
  • Organization - all parts, drives, and computers should be organized in their respective areas. Do not allow clutter to build up. Keep tools accessible that are needed for proper workflow.
  • Inventory - Accurately input descriptions of laptops into the inventory sheet along with proper labeling.
  • Processor and parts testing - Identify resalable parts, processors, memory, drives, optical drives, batteries, etc. Once identified, test parts and move to the proper resale channel.
  • Clean area, dust if needed. Put all tools away at the end of the day.

QUALIFICATIONS AND EXPERIENCE:

  • Previous experience in troubleshooting/repairing laptops.
  • Able to learn and expand knowledge of repair items and capable of performing quality repair services.
  • Support of and ability to reflect the values of Repowered: Hope, Empathy, Commitment, Stewardship, Growth Mindset, Safety and Interconnectedness.
  • Excellent organizational and multitasking skills, with strong attention to detail.
  • Ability to sit/stand/walk and be mobile for extended periods of time.
  • Ability to lift and move up to 40lbs, utilizing appropriate equipment and safety techniques.


ADDITIONAL POSITION INFORMATION

  • Pay Range: $17-$20/hour
  • Classification: Non-exempt, according to FLSA guidelines.
  • Benefits for full-time employees: Full benefits package available after 60 days of employment including group health plan, vision, dental, and a 403(b) retirement savings plan with employer match. . We also offer generous PTO, paid holidays, employee discounts, and company apparel!
  • Physical Requirements: The warehouse environment includes regular standing, walking, and sitting at a desk, use of PC, occasional lifting up to 40 lbs.
  • Work Schedule: Core working hours are Monday - Friday 8:00 AM to 4:30 PM; earlier scheduled start and end times may be available after initial training is complete.
